We happened to stumble upon this place on our walk from Toranomon to Roppongi. At first I couldn’t tell that this was a restaurant, the exterior is almost completely covered by(fake?) leaves and all you see is the door to the place. The restaurant is small, probably seats about 15 people. There was just one chef and one waiter(I think both of them were Thai). The waiter brought us some complimentary champagne before we ordered which was a nice surprise. Having been to Thailand, my expectations for Thai food are fairly high. My boyfriend and I decided to share the Yum Woon Sen, Tom Kha Gai Soup, and Khao Gapao Gai. All of the dishes were delicious and authentic especially the soup! It was seasoned perfectly, not bland or too spicy. If I lived in the area, I would probably frequent this place but I wouldn’t necessarily come to the neighborhood just to eat here(since we live about 1 hour away).
